1、 INCH-POUND A-A-5 94 93 25 August 1999 SUPERSEDING MIL-T-4 O 62 9B 3 October 1985 COMMERCIAL ITEM DESCRIPTION TRUCK, FORK, REACHING AND TIERING, STAND UP RIDER, ELECTRIC, NON PALLET STRADDLING, SHIPBOARD The General Services Administration has authorized the use of this Commercial Item Description a

2、s a replacement for MIL-T-40629 which is canceled. 1. SCOPE. This specification covers stand-up rider, type EE, electric powered, shipboard, reach and tiering type fork trucks. 2. CLASSIFICATION. The forklift trucks shall be of the following classifications as specified (see 7.2). Type 1 - 4000 poun

3、d capacity, 58 inch overall height Type 2 - 4000 pound capacity, 68 inch overall height Type 3 - 4500 pound capacity, 58 inch overall height Type 4 - 4500 pound capacity, 68 inch overall height Type 5 - 5000 pound capacity, 68 inch overall height IBeneficial comments (recommendations, additions, del

5、tion is unlimited. Licensed by Information Handling ServicesA-A-5 94 93 3. SALIENT CHARACTERISTICS: 3.1 Configuration. This commercial item description covers the types of electric forklifts listed below. In addition to the requirements stated elsewhere in this CID, each type of forklift truck must

6、be able to meet the following characteristics: Characteristic Tvpe 1 Tvpe 2 Tvpe 3 Tvpe 4 Tvpe 5 CAPACITY 4000 LBS 4000 LBS 4500 LBS 4500 LBS 5000 LBS AT 24 IN. LOAD CENTER AND TO FULL LIFT HEIGHT MAXIMUM OVERALL HEIGHT MINIMUM FREE LIFT HEIGHT MAXIMUM TURNING RADIUS (OUTSIDE) 58 IN. 18 IN. 82 IN 68

7、 IN. 58 IN. 68 IN. 68 IN. 20 IN. 18 IN. 20 IN. 20 IN. 82 IN. 82 IN. 82 IN. 88 IN. BATTERY 680 AMP 870 AMP 680 AMP 870 AMP 870 AMP CAPACITY HR . HR . HR HR HR . MAXIMUM 7200 LBS. 7200 LBS. 7200 LBS. 7200 LBS. 8800 LBS TRUCK WEIGHT (NO LOAD WITH BATT.) 3.2 Safetv. The forklift shall comply with ASME B

8、56.1, UL 583 and with the Occupational Safety and Health Standards in effect at time of manufacture. The trucks shall bear the UL stamp of approval for the EE safety rating. Use of thermoplastic hoses such as SAE 517, 100R7 or 100R8 is prohibited. 3.3 Motors. All motors including traction motors sha

9、ll be designed for operation on 24 volt direct current. 3.4 Batterv and batterv accessories. Battery capacity for truck shall be as listed in paragraph 3.1. 2 Licensed by Information Handling ServicesA-A-5 94 93 3.5 Electrical connectors. Truck shall be equipped with standard EC mounting half connec

10、tors. The locking half mounted on the battery shall be located so that it can be actuated by the operator without leaving the compartment. Locking half connector including mounting hardware shall be fastened to the battery with bolts and not welded so that connector and hardware can be removed and r

11、einstalled. 3.6. Lubricants. The truck shall operate using only those lubricants listed in MIL-HDBK-267. 3.7 Structure. The frame and related structure shall be capable of withstanding 300 per cent overload without permanent deformation. 3.8 Forks. The forks and fork carrier shall conform to ANSI B5

12、6.11.4 or may be of the shaft type. Fork dimensions shall be 40 inches long, 4.125 inches wide, maximum and 2.125 inches thick, maximum. Fork spacing, measured between the outer edges of the forks, shall be 28 inches minimum spread and 16.5 inches maximum together. With no load on the forks, the ope

13、rator shall be able to see at least one fork tip at all lift heights and fork positions. 3.9 Fork Position. Forks when not centered during lowering operation shall stop between 13 inches and 9 inches(top of level forks to deck) at all reach positions from zero to maximum, at any amount of sideshift,

14、 right and left and any amount of load from zero to rated. Latter dimensions shall be adjustable from 14 inches to 9 inches. The lifting surfaces of the forks shall measure 3 inches plus minus .25 inches from the deck in the lowest fork position. Adjustment shall be provided to change this dimension

15、 from 4 inches to 2 inches plus minus .25 inches. With the forks level, centered, between the base legs, and at the lowest position, clearance between the deck and the bottom of the entire reach mechanism, shall be 1 inch minimum at all reach distances from zero to maximum and with any amount of loa

16、d on the forks from zero to rated. 3.10 Load centerincr svstem. The truck shall be equipped with a load centering system which shall prevent the fork carriage from being lowered below the base legs unless the fork carriage is centered. The system also shall prevent side shift when the forks are belo

17、w the base legs. The system shall include a green light mounted on the panel which shall indicate when the forks are centered. 3 Licensed by Information Handling ServicesA-A-5 94 93 The load centering system shall function with the forks in any reach position from full retracted to fully extended. 3

18、.11 Base lecrs. Overall height of base legs shall not exceed 6 inches (152 mm) when truck is empty, and overall width of the base legs shall not exceed the maximum allowable width of the truck. Base leg plates shall protect the top and sides of the load wheels. 3.12 Reach mechanism. The reach mechan

19、ism shall be a pantograph type and a sliding mast is not acceptable. It shall permit extension of the forks or fork assembly to a point where the front vertical face of the forks measures from O to .50 inch in front of the forward edge of the load wheels or base legs to permit handling of loads at d

20、eck level that are off center laterally or would otherwise conflict with the base legs or load wheels. With the forks level, centered, between the base legs, and at the lowest position, clearance between the deck and the bottom of the entire reach mechanism, shall be 1 inch minimum at all reach dist

21、ances from zero to maximum and with any amount of load on the forks from zero to rated. Bottom of the reach mechanism shall be chamfered 45 degrees by .25 inches to .50 inches, front and rear lowest edges. Clearance and chamfer is required to prevent the base of the reach mechanism from contacting a

22、nd bending shipboard elevator ramps during unloading/loading operations. Positive means shall be provided to prevent the rollers from leaving the reach track, such as a bar welded across the top of the track. Reach mechanism shall be strong enough to withstand accidental damage when side shifting th

23、e forks. 3.13 Wheels. There shall be two single steer/drive wheels and four load wheels two in each base leg. Wheels, when equipped with new tires, shall clear any part of the truck structure and mast structure by at least .25 inch under all conditions of operation. 3.14 Tires. The tires shall confo

24、rm to sizes and loadings as listed in the Tire and Rim Association (T&RA) Handbook and shall be static discharge type conforming to UL 583 type “EX“. The drive tires shall have a minimum thickness of 2.13 inches. Tire size for drive wheels shall be not less than 10 inches outside diameter by 6 inche

25、s face. Each drive tire shall provide a minimum of 15 square inches of tire to deck contact area. The load wheels shall be not less than 5 inches diameter by 3.5 inches face 4 Licensed by Information Handling ServicesA-A-5 94 93 3.15 Steerincr. Power steering shall be provided. Steering shall be acc

26、omplished by a horizontal hand steering wheel. A steering lever or tiller is unacceptable. 3.16 Service brakes. The service brakes shall be of the hydraulic activated and mechanically released type. Brakes shall be designed to release in case of failure of the system, brakes shall not fail in the “o

27、n“ mode. Brake lining shall be of the non-asbestos type. 3.17 Travel disconnect. Travel disconnect system shall be provided, such that upon removal of the operators foot from a pedal located for left foot operation on both the operators platforms, the current to the traction motors will be interrupt

28、ed and the drive wheel brakes will be applied. The control system shall be so designed that when the circuit is broken, it can be activated only by resetting the directional control(s) when the operator assumes the operating position. 3.18 Parkincr brake. A hand operated parking brake with locking d

29、evice shall be installed. 3.19 Operators compartment. The operators compartment shall provide two platform levels. Distance from deck of ship to lowest platform shall be 7 inches minimum, 12 inches maximum. Distance from lowest platform to upper platform shall be 9 inches and height of operators com

30、partment shall be 53 inches from deck of ship. Upper platform shall provide a minimum of 19.5 inches wide by 14 inches deep at controls level and a minimum of 15.5 inches wide and 14.5 inches deep at floor level, deadman brake, service brake, and parking brake assembly excepted. Lower platform shall

31、 provide a minimum depth of 11 inches. Compartment shall have three enclosed sides with unobstructed entrance from the rear. Design of compartment shall allow truck operator to stand within plan outline of truck when truck is being operated and when truck is not being operated. Means shall be provid

32、ed for operator to maintain his balance when stopping suddenly while backing up, such as a vertical steel plate or a rubber pad on the side of the compartment. 3.20 Slincrincr and tie down provisions. Permanently affixed slinging and tie down provisions that enable the truck to be lifted in its norm

33、al travel position and to be fastened to the floor or deck of a transportation medium shall be provided. Provisions shall conform to MIL-STD-209, Classes 1 and 2 or Class 3 for type II or III equipment, excluding air transport requirements. 5 Licensed by Information Handling ServicesA-A-5 94 93 3.21

34、 Sideshift attachment. The truck shall be equipped with a sideshift attachment. Side shifter shall provide for a minimum movement of 3 inches on each side of center with rated load. 3.21.1 Alicrnment marks for side shift mechanism. Provide two alignment marks on frame or side shift fork carriage and

35、 two matching marks on the mast or non-shifting main fork carriage to assist operator in aligning side shift mechanism to center position. 3.22 Master switch. A key operated master switch shall be provided such that its removal deactivates all electrical control circuits. All trucks under each contr

36、act shall be keyed identically. Two (2) keys shall be supplied with each truck. 3.23 Hour meter. An electrically operated hour meter which registers the total number of hours of operation of the traction and pump motors shall be provided. 3.24 Flood licrht. The truck shall be equipped with one white

37、 sealed beam, 25 watt minimum floodlamp, shock mounted in an elastometer ring housing on the left side of the mast. Directional adjustment range of this light shall be a minimum of 45 degrees above and below the horizontal plane. Horizontal adjustment range shall be a minimum of 300 degrees to illum

38、inate front and rear areas. Adjustments shall not require use of hand tools. Adequate protection against damage, by means of position or guard, shall be provided. Light shall be mounted on a bracket which can be rotated to eliminate interference with the battery cover. 3.25 Warnincr device. The truc

39、k shall be equipped with an operator controlled warning device (e.9. horn). 3.26 Batterv Protector. Each truck shall be equipped with a battery protector to protect the battery from a dangerously low state of charge. 3.27 Wheel Position Indicator. Truck shall have a wheel position indicator showing

40、the position of at least one of the steerable drive wheels and visible to the operator in operating position. 6 Licensed by Information Handling ServicesA-A-5 94 93 3.28 Fork carriacre indicator. Truck shall be equipped with a green indicator light which glows green when the fork carriage is centere

41、d and it is safe to lower the forks to their lowest position (between the base legs) without any interference of the forks or carriage parts with any part of the truck. The light shall be installed on the panel in front of the operator where it is in sight of the operator at all times. 3.29 Liftincr

42、 speed. Minimum lifting speed over the entire distance from the ground to maximum fork height shall be 35 feet per minute empty and 30 feet per minute carrying rated load. 3.30 Lowering speed. The minimum lowering speed unloaded, from maximum fork height to ground shall be 80 feet minute. 3.31 Exten

43、sion and retraction time. Trucks shall be capable of fully extending and retracting the forks, with rated load on forks, in not less than 2.5 seconds nor more than 5 seconds maximum. 3.32 Reach. The minimum reach shall be 19.125 inches. 3.33 Speed. While carrying rated capacity on a level deck, truc

44、ks shall be capable of attaining a travel speed of 4 to 4.5 miles per hour in forward and reverse directions. 3.34 Slope ascension, forward direction. Trucks with and without rated load shall be capable of ascending straight up an 18 percent slope, in the forward direction. 3.35 Fork tilt. When carr

45、ying rated load, truck forks shall provide forward tilt of 2 degrees, plus or minus 0.5 degree and 4 degrees, minimum rearward tilt, plus or minus 0.5 degree. 3.36 Lift heicrht. The minimum fork height when bearing rated capacity load, measured from the ground to the load carrying surface of the for

46、ks and with a 24 inch load center, shall be not less than 68 inches. 3.37 Extended heicrht. The maximum height of the forklift with the mast in its fully extended position shall be 96 inches. 3.38 Overall lencrth. The maximum truck overall length shall be 105 inches. 3.39 Overall width. The maximum

47、truck overall width shall be 42.5 inches. 7 Licensed by Information Handling ServicesA-A-5 94 93 3.40 Underclearance. The truck with rated load shall have sufficient underclearance to permit safe operation from one horizontal plane to another without scraping or dragging, using a slope of 18 percent

48、. Underclearance beneath the mast assembly, when in a true vertical position with rated load in retracted position shall be not less than 2.75 inches. Undercleareance shall be not less than 2.75 inches under the entire truck, except the space under the truck can be 1.75 inches minimum for a distance

49、 of 10 inches back from the rear load wheel and 10 inches in front of the drive wheel, both sides. Both distances are measured from the center lines of the wheel axles. 3.41 Lift assemblv drift. The lift assembly shall be capable of holding the rated load at maximum height and extension with not more than 1.75 inches of vertical and extension drift and not more than 1 degree of rotational drift from the vertical for a minimum of than 10 minutes. 3.42 Sideshift interference. No parts of the truck including mast assembly, forks, or related structures shall show any damage, permanent deform
